Solution
Answer is The perpetual system has the option of recording cost of goods sold but the periodic system does not.
Explanation:
Under perpetual inventory system, the cost of goods sold is individually recorded for each sales transaction taken place. However, under periodic inventory system, the cost of goods sold is taken in to consideration at the end of period after physical stock taking.
